Great Lakes Park in Brampton offers a serene and picturesque setting, ideal for walkers and runners seeking a peaceful environment to enjoy their outdoor activities. With its lush greenery and tranquil atmosphere, the park provides a rejuvenating escape from the hustle and bustle of city life, making it the perfect retreat for nature enthusiasts and fitness enthusiasts alike. Visitors to Great Lakes Park can engage in a variety of activities, including walking, running, and hiking on the park's well-maintained trails. The park is particularly delightful for walking and hiking enthusiasts, offering diverse terrains that cater to all skill levels. Whether strolling along the serene lakeside paths or tackling more challenging trails, the park provides an enjoyable experience for outdoor enthusiasts in all seasons, from the vibrant colors of fall to the refreshing breezes of spring. FAQs About Great Lakes Park

What is the best season to walk in Great Lakes Park in Brampton?

The best season to walk in Great Lakes Park in Brampton is typically spring and summer, as the weather is milder and the park is in full bloom.

What are the typical weather conditions to prepare for in Great Lakes Park in Brampton?

In Great Lakes Park in Brampton, you can expect a range of weather conditions. Winters are cold with snow, while summers are warm and humid. It's best to be prepared for both hot and cold weather when visiting the park.

What kind of wildlife might you encounter in Great Lakes Park in Brampton?

Great Lakes Park in Brampton is home to a variety of wildlife, including birds, squirrels, rabbits, and occasionally deer. Visitors should be mindful of their surroundings and respectful of the park's natural inhabitants.
